By day Abby Russell is a dedicated nurse, someone you wouldn't hesitate to trust your life with. But by night, her real work begins...using her smoldering sexuality she lures cheating men to their brutal deaths and exposes them for who they really are. When a younger nurse starts to suspect Abby's actions and compromises her master plan, Abby must find a way to outsmart her long enough to bring the cheater you'd least expect to justice.

Just watched this for the first time. What... The hell did I just watch?

Let me start by saying. I really, really enjoyed the movie. The kills were ridiculous and over the top, and the movie never attempted to be anything less than a stupid camp fest with too much sex. I liked the storyline, and I like the fact that
Spoiler: click to toggle
On the subject of Steve, though... How did Corbin Bleu go from High School Musical to Nurse 3D?

I also need to give kudos to Katrina Bowden. This was not exactly a movie with good acting, and Katrina did a fine job carrying the film, and this is one thing she does incredibly well. Katrina always manages to be absolutely adorable and easy to root for. I also love that she's kind of become a b-horror queen in the past four or so years. :) It's nice to see a young actress who ENJOYS making these kinds of films. Especially one as adorable as Katrina.

Let's also talk about the music. I love the musical score, and I love the songs they chose throughout. The most perfect one was I Eat Boys Like You by Ida Maria. The way they utilized it in the opening credits was brilliant. It's the perfect kind of song for this movie.

With that said, as much as I LOVE Gin Wigmore and the song "Kill of the Night," it was not utilized to its full potential in this film. It could've been used in such badass ways, but instead it's just kind of background noise in a shot of Paz de la Huerta walking around NYC. lol. It's such a perfect song for this kind of film, especially given the lyrics AND the campy tone of the film as well as the song, but they just didn't use it to its full potential.

My only real issue with the film is Paz de la Huerta. She's a fucking conundrum. I don't get why they cast her. If Abigail is supposed to be his sexy seductress with infinite sexiness, why did they cast Paz de la Huerta? She has an awesome body, but her face is kind of rough. Plus, her acting skills... Confuse me. I LOVE her voiceovers, that drunkish sexy kitten-ness that she does... But somehow, that same voice grates and annoys the hell out of me when she's doing actual physical acting in the movie. It maks no sense. She's both awesome and the worst actress of all time in one second.

Plus she reminds me of Julie Strain, for some reason... And that's never a good thing lol.

I also really hated the character of Abigail. I assumed when I watched this that I'd somehow kind of root for her, but she is SERIOUSLY fucking insane, to a point where it's no longer funny; it's just disturbing... To see someone be so fucked up and monstrous yet still see herself as the victim in a situation, and to think that she's not doing anything wrong. It's kind of depressing. Well, it's a lot depressing.

But once again, that could just be because of Paz's acting skills... Or lack thereof.

With that said, I really enjoyed the film. It was quick and entertaining, and it was just campy enough to keep me happy on a rather dark day.

Grade: B

Bluray contents:


Movie: 1:23:55
Commentary: 1:23:55
Trailers: 6:50
Bad Medicine - The Making Of Nurse 3D: 8:10
Video Diaries: 5:45
